Extracting Golden Resources from Classic Intel 486 CPU Waste

The rise of modern computing has left behind a legacy of older hardware, and within that legacy lies a surprising opportunity: recovering valuable alloys from discarded Intel 386 and 486 processors. These vintage microprocessors, while obsolete for today’s demanding applications, still contain a significant amount of the yellow metal, alongside other minor materials like silver and palladium. The process involves careful dismantling of the components, followed by metallurgical techniques to extract these precious materials. While demanding, the Sale Scrap Computer Motherboard opportunity for profitable reclamation makes it an growing project for specialized companies, helping to lessen electronic discard and reuse finite materials. Some enthusiasts even undertake this work at a smaller scale, driven by both the financial benefit and the appeal with vintage electronics.

Recovering Valuable Materials from Vintage Intel Components

Many individuals are discovering a interesting opportunity: extracting precious metals from discarded vintage Intel scrap. Specifically, the early vintage Intel CPUs – those encased in protective early packages – contain small, but measurable, amounts of gold. While the amount per chip is relatively small, a significant volume of these chips can represent a worthwhile return. The process typically involves chemical dissolution techniques to extract the precious metals from the various materials. Safety precautions are required, as these procedures can be hazardous.
